Channel Marketing Manager
3 Days Old
Overview
Join to apply for the Channel Marketing Manager role at Outpost24. Outpost24 is hiring a Channel Marketing Manager to join our growing team in Europe (London, Amsterdam, Leuven). We’re looking for a results-driven Channel Marketing Manager to develop and deliver a global partner marketing programme across our full product portfolio. You’ll play a key role in expanding initiatives that engage, enable, and grow our ecosystem of distributors, resellers, MSPs and MSSPs. This is a global role working closely with internal teams and external partners, to create scalable programmes and go-to-market campaigns that drive partner success and business growth.
Responsibilities
- Manage the partner marketing channel together with the Channel Director.
- Evolve and execute the global partner marketing programme to maximise reach and impact.
- Create partner enablement materials, sales tools, and co-branded assets to support the full product portfolio.
- Plan and execute joint marketing campaigns with distributors, resellers, MSPs, and MSSPs to drive lead generation and pipeline.
- Optimise spend for maximum impact and achieve target pipeline creation goals.
- Track, analyse, and report on the effectiveness of partner marketing initiatives.
- Collaborate with marketing, product marketing, sales, and regional teams to align programmes with business objectives.
- Build strong relationships with key partners, acting as their primary marketing contact.
Qualifications
- 5+ years’ experience in channel, partner, or alliances marketing, with a proven track record in cybersecurity or IT.
- Proven ability to design and roll out global partner marketing programmes.
- Strong understanding of partner ecosystems, including distributors, resellers, MSPs and MSSPs.
- Excellent project management skills, able to juggle multiple priorities and deadlines.
- Data-driven mindset with experience tracking performance and ROI.
- Exceptional written and verbal communication skills.
- Comfortable working in a hybrid role with a minimum of 2 days per week in our London office.
Benefits
- A flat organisational structure and lots of autonomy; you are not just a number. You will join an organisation that offers a steep learning curve, where your contributions will have a tangible impact.
- An organisational culture founded on trust, respect, adaptability, and commitment, where your personal and professional development will be emphasized.
- The opportunity to be part of a fast-growing and fun European cybersecurity company.
- A healthy work-life balance, with flexible work hours and a hybrid working environment if desired.
- Well-being and development support, including a fitness allowance and regular performance conversations focused on development and career progression.
- Local perks at your chosen office location, including social activities and a collaborative work environment.
Sounds like you? Then apply today!
- Location:
- London
- Category:
- Marketing & Media
We found some similar jobs based on your search
-
New Yesterday
Global Content Marketing Manager, Multi-Channel Fulfillment & Commerce
-
London
- Marketing & Media
Job ID: 3076075 | Amazon UK Services Ltd. The Multi Channel Commerce and Fulfillment team’s mission is to help merchants grow their businesses beyond Amazon.com by externalizing the best of Amazon’s supply chain and direct to consumer (DTC) services....
More Details -
-
3 Days Old
Channel Marketing Manager, EMEA
-
London
- Marketing & Media
Join to apply for the Channel Marketing Manager, EMEA role at Check Point Software Join to apply for the Channel Marketing Manager, EMEA role at Check Point Software Direct message the job poster from Check Point Software Overview Check Point ...
More Details -
-
3 Days Old
Global Digital Channels Marketing Manager
-
London
- Marketing & Media
Global Digital Channels Marketing Manager KPMG LLP is a global network of professional services firms providing audit, tax, and advisory services to clients in a variety of industries. The firm is one of the “Big Four” accounting firms, along with D...
More Details -
-
3 Days Old
Channel Marketing Manager
-
London
- Marketing & Media
Overview Join to apply for the Channel Marketing Manager role at Outpost24 . Outpost24 is hiring a Channel Marketing Manager to join our growing team in Europe (London, Amsterdam, Leuven). We’re looking for a results-driven Channel Marketing Mana...
More Details -
-
5 Days Old
Channel Marketing Manager, Nordics & Eastern Europe
-
London
- Marketing & Media
London, England, United Kingdom Who we are Nothing exists to make tech feel exciting again. We’re building a different kind of company, one that puts design, emotion, and human creativity at the heart of everything we do. From the way our products l...
More Details -
-
5 Days Old
Field & Channel Marketing Manager
-
London
- Marketing & Media
Join to apply for the Field & Channel Marketing Manager role at Inriver . Inriver is the leading Product Information Management (PIM) solution that helps brands, manufacturers, and retailers transform product data into a strategic asset. Our AI-po...
More Details -